Accounting Schools in Delaware
264 students earned Accounting degrees in Delaware in the 2022-2023 year.
An Accounting major is the 11th most popular major in this state.

Racial Distribution
The racial distribution of accounting majors in Delaware is as follows:
- Asian: 6.8%
- Black or African American: 14.4%
- Hispanic or Latino: 8.0%
- White: 58.0%
- Non-Resident Alien: 8.0%
- Other Races: 4.9%

Jobs for Accounting Grads in Delaware
There are 21,520 people in the state and 4,307,910 people in the nation working in accounting jobs.

Wages for Accounting Jobs in Delaware
In this state, accounting grads earn an average of $68,010. Nationwide, they make an average of $78,820.
